What You'll Be Doing: As a General Maintenance Director, you will oversee the hands-on maintenance for Equity Residential properties by managing service requests, inspections, repairs, and scheduled maintenance. Half of your role will be dedicated to providing excellent management to your team and collaborating with Property Managers on budget, inventory, and expense control. Leading and supervising your team in managing service requests, delegating tasks, and directing department work Collaborating on property objectives through recruitment, hiring, training, and motivation of a high-performing staff Ensuring team adherence to Equity standards, promptly handling resident service requests, and ensuring safe tool and equipment usage Analyzing property management data, providing financial recommendations, and contributing to annual budget preparation Monitoring service contracts, vendors, and capital improvement projects, suggesting operational improvements Conducting regular community inspections, recommending repairs, and preparing status reports Overseeing mechanical equipment, pool operations, and safety compliance while assisting the team in various maintenance tasks What You'll Need To Thrive: Hands-on maintenance experience in areas including, but not limited to plumbing, electrical, appliance, and HVAC is necessary. 3 or more years of Residential or commercial property management, hospitality, or retail experience Managerial experience High School diploma or equivalent Knowledge of federal and state apartment housing laws EPA Section 608 Type I and Type II or Universal certification must be obtained within 90 days of hire if required based on the needs of the community A valid driver's license, good driving record, auto insurance, and reliable transportation is required if the employee will operate a motorized vehicle (e.g., car, golf cart) during their workday and/or as part of their role.
